A frequently replicated and adapted block of text, often beginning with an apology and disclaimer about being an AI, has become commonplace online. This template typically uses phrases like, “I am sorry, but as an AI language model…” to preface information or disclaimers. The pattern functions as a recognizable trope and is often used for satirical or humorous purposes, or sometimes, genuinely, in interactions with actual AI models.

The significance of this repeated text lies in its capacity to highlight both the limitations and perceived absurdity of AI communication. It serves as a reminder of the artificial nature of the responses and can be used to critique the sometimes overly cautious or formulaic outputs of language models. Its historical context traces back to the increasing integration of AI chatbots and virtual assistants in online platforms, where pre-programmed responses and disclaimers became standard features.

The established set of terms and expressions used within the platform fighter genre provide a structured framework for communication. This specialized vocabulary encompasses descriptions of gameplay mechanics, character archetypes, strategic approaches, and technical execution. As an example, terms like “edgeguarding,” “spacing,” and “combos” denote specific actions or strategies that are universally understood by players and analysts within the community. The shared understanding of this terminology is essential for efficient communication and knowledge transfer.

Standardization in genre-specific terminology facilitates effective discussion, analysis, and instruction. Clear and consistent language fosters a more accessible and inclusive environment for both newcomers and seasoned veterans. This codified lexicon supports the development of resources, tutorials, and competitive events, enhancing the overall growth and maturity of the platform fighter scene. Its historical development reflects the evolving nature of the genre and the collective efforts of players and developers to articulate its nuances.

A set of commands used to create, modify, and delete database structures is a fundamental aspect of database management. This set facilitates the design and maintenance of the database schema, defining the tables, indexes, views, and other elements within a database. For example, statements like CREATE TABLE, ALTER TABLE, and DROP TABLE are essential for establishing and evolving the databases organization.

The capacity to precisely define the database structure ensures data integrity and consistency. It enables database administrators and developers to enforce rules and constraints, optimize performance, and manage access control effectively. Historically, the standardization of these commands across various database systems has simplified application development and data portability.

A group of languages that are related through descent from a common ancestral language or protolanguage. These families are classified through the study of shared vocabulary, grammar, and phonetic features. For example, the Indo-European group is a prominent one, encompassing languages as diverse as English, Spanish, Hindi, and Russian, all tracing back to a single, reconstructed prehistoric tongue.

Understanding these classifications is crucial for tracing human migration patterns and cultural diffusion across the globe. The distribution of these families reflects historical interactions, conquests, and trade routes. Studying their evolution helps geographers and linguists reconstruct past landscapes, understand cultural relationships, and gain insights into the development of human civilization.
